iTWebsols is a web solution provider in Web Designing and Development, Search Engine Optimization, Social Media, Paid Social, and PPC/ Google Ads services. We offer online marketing solutions to small and large-scale businesses globally.
Bridging the Gap: Unveiling the Essentials of Transforming PSD to Pixel-Perfect HTML Designs
In the dynamic landscape of web development, translating a visually stunning Photoshop Design (PSD) into pixel-perfect HTML is a pivotal skill. This process requires attention to detail, a keen eye for design fidelity, and an understanding of the intricacies of HTML and CSS. In this guide, we will delve into the essentials of transforming PSD to HTML, ensuring that your web creations maintain the integrity of the original design.
1. Understanding the PSD Design
Before embarking on the conversion journey, thoroughly analyze the PSD file. Identify the layout structure, fonts, colors, and any interactive elements. Take note of dimensions, spacing, and the overall design hierarchy. This initial analysis sets the foundation for a successful conversion process.
2. Setting Up Your Workspace
Create a clean and organized workspace. Structure your project folders logically, separating assets like images and fonts from your HTML and CSS files. This organization streamlines the development process and makes it easier to locate and update elements later.
3. Extracting Assets
Carefully extract assets from the PSD file. Save images in an appropriate format (JPEG or PNG), and export any text elements as needed fonts. Pay attention to the resolution and compression settings to maintain image quality.
4. Choosing the Right Tools
Select the appropriate tools for the job. Text editors like Visual Studio Code or Sublime Text are popular choices for coding, while graphic design software such as Adobe Photoshop or Sketch is ideal for creating and editing PSD files.
5. Semantic HTML Structure
Start building the HTML structure with a focus on semantics. Use HTML5 tags to represent different sections of the content. Ensure proper nesting and adhere to best practices for clean, readable code.
Craft CSS styles that align with the design. Pay meticulous attention to details such as font sizes, colors, margins, and padding. Leverage CSS frameworks like Bootstrap or Tailwind CSS if they align with your project requirements.
7. Responsive Design Considerations
In the era of diverse screen sizes, ensure your design is responsive. Implement media queries to adjust styles based on the device’s characteristics. Test your design across various devices to guarantee a consistent and visually pleasing experience.
8. Optimizing for Performance
Optimize your HTML and CSS for performance. Minify and compress your files to reduce load times. Consider lazy loading images to improve page speed.
9. Cross-Browser Compatibility
Test your design across different browsers (Chrome, Firefox, Safari, Edge) to ensure cross-browser compatibility. Address any discrepancies to guarantee a consistent experience for all users.
10. Validation and Accessibility
Validate your HTML and CSS to ensure adherence to standards. Enhance accessibility by using semantic HTML and providing alternative text for images. This not only improves usability but also aligns with best practices and SEO standards.
Conclusion
Transforming PSD to HTML is an art that requires a blend of creativity and technical prowess. By paying attention to the details, embracing clean coding practices, and optimizing for performance, you’ll bridge the gap between design and development, delivering pixel-perfect websites that captivate users and stand the test of technological evolution.